Transaction 51d8bd0618bc249687df2ccca16d3e1657461669366e2bb9a27e19c7e1dc0b74

1 Input
2 Outputs
  • 51d8bd0618bc249687df2ccca16d3e1657461669366e2bb9a27e19c7e1dc0b74:0
  • value  1407144
    address  11qHD8CdcWakcSRtvZcZzxUGP3SP38byX
  • 51d8bd0618bc249687df2ccca16d3e1657461669366e2bb9a27e19c7e1dc0b74:1
  • value  454494
    address  3QJ7EPb1R91EFxK88r4javukv7h6V3eu46